To determine the best answer, let's break down the options and analyze each one:

A. Production based on traditional customs: In a free enterprise economic system, the production of goods is not typically based solely on traditional customs. While cultural practices and traditions might influence certain aspects of production, a free enterprise system emphasizes individual choice and market forces rather than adherence to tradition.

B. Production based on government regulation: In a free enterprise economic system, the goal is to minimize government intervention and regulation. The emphasis is on market competition and the voluntary exchange of goods and services between individuals and private businesses. Government regulations are generally limited to protecting consumers, maintaining fair competition, and ensuring public safety, rather than controlling or directing production.

C. Production based on decisions of cooperative groups: While cooperative groups may play a role in certain aspects of production within a free enterprise system (such as worker cooperatives), the primary characteristic of a free enterprise system is individual initiative and private ownership of the means of production. In a free enterprise system, individuals and businesses have the freedom to make their own production decisions based on their own interests and goals.

D. Production based on consumer spending: This is the most accurate description of the production of goods in a free enterprise economic system. In a free enterprise system, the production of goods and services is driven by consumer demand. Producers determine what to produce based on the preferences and purchasing power of consumers. The goal is to satisfy consumer needs and wants in order to generate profit.

Therefore, the best answer is D. Production based on consumer spending.
